Understanding the Enemy: Why Cars Rust

Before we tackle rust, let’s understand why it happens. Rust is essentially iron oxide, formed when iron or steel reacts with oxygen and water. This electrochemical process, known as oxidation, is accelerated by certain factors.

The Science Behind Corrosion

Your car’s body and frame are mostly steel. When exposed to moisture and air, the iron in the steel begins to corrode. This process speeds up significantly with the presence of salt, acids, or other contaminants.

Think of road salt in winter or the sea spray in coastal areas. These act as electrolytes, making it much easier for rust to form and spread. Even small scratches or stone chips can expose bare metal, creating a perfect starting point for corrosion.

Common Rust Hotspots on Your Vehicle

Rust doesn’t attack indiscriminately. Certain areas of your car are more vulnerable due to their exposure or design.

Look out for these common trouble spots:

  • The undercarriage, especially around the frame rails and suspension components.
  • Wheel wells, where mud, salt, and moisture collect.
  • Rocker panels and door sills, which are prone to stone chips and road debris.
  • Around seams, welds, and drainage holes, where water can get trapped.
  • Inside door panels, trunk lids, and hood supports (cavities).
  • Brake lines and fuel lines, critical components often made of steel.

Regular inspection of these areas is your first line of defense. Catching rust early can save you a lot of headache and expense down the road.

Prepping Your Ride: The Foundation of Rust Protection

Effective rust proofing starts with proper preparation. You can’t just spray over dirt and existing rust; that’s a recipe for failure. This stage requires patience and thoroughness.

Thorough Cleaning and Degreasing

First, you need a spotless surface. Lift your car safely using jack stands, ensuring it’s stable on a level surface. Never work under a car supported only by a jack.

Use a pressure washer to remove all dirt, mud, and road grime from the undercarriage and wheel wells. For stubborn grease and oil, apply an automotive-grade degreaser. Let it soak, then rinse thoroughly.

Allow your car to dry completely. A leaf blower or compressed air can speed up this process, especially in tight crevices. Moisture left behind will defeat your rust-proofing efforts.

Inspecting for Existing Rust and Damage

Once clean and dry, perform a detailed inspection. Use a bright flashlight and get close. Look for any signs of rust, even small spots.

You’ll encounter different types of rust:

  • Surface rust: A light, flaky layer, often reddish-brown. This is the easiest to remove.
  • Scale rust: Thicker, flaking layers, indicating deeper penetration.
  • Perforating rust: Rust that has eaten through the metal, creating holes. This requires patching or panel replacement.

Also, check for any damaged paint, dents, or scratches that expose bare metal. These areas are prime targets for new rust formation.

Rust Removal Techniques

For any existing rust, you must remove it completely. The method depends on the severity.

For surface rust:

  • Use a wire brush or sandpaper (starting with 80-grit, then moving to finer grits like 120-grit).
  • A drill with a wire wheel attachment can speed up the process on larger areas.

For heavier scale rust:

  • An angle grinder with a wire cup brush or sanding disc is more effective.
  • Always wear appropriate Personal Protective Equipment (PPE), including safety glasses, a respirator, and gloves, as rust particles and dust can be hazardous.

If you find perforating rust, consider consulting a professional. DIY patching might be possible for small holes, but structural integrity is paramount. For minor holes, you might use fiberglass patch kits or weld in new metal, depending on your skills and tools.

Choosing Your Weapons: Types of Rust Proofing Products

Once the car is clean and rust-free (or treated), it’s time to apply protection. A combination of products often provides the best defense.

Rust Converters and Primers

If you couldn’t remove all the rust (e.g., in inaccessible areas), a rust converter is your friend. These products chemically transform rust (iron oxide) into a stable, paintable surface, usually black iron tannate.

Apply rust converters after cleaning and wire brushing. Follow the manufacturer’s instructions for drying and curing times. After conversion, an epoxy or self-etching primer can provide an excellent base for paint or undercoating.

Undercoating Solutions

Undercoating is a thick, protective layer applied to the entire undercarriage. It shields against moisture, salt, and abrasive road debris.

Common types include:

  • Rubberized undercoating: This is popular for its sound-dampening qualities and durable, flexible finish. It’s often spray-applied.
  • Wax-based undercoating: These are more penetrative and self-healing. They can seep into seams and cracks, offering excellent protection, but might need reapplication more often.
  • Asphalt-based undercoating: Very durable and hard-wearing, but can become brittle over time.

Choose an undercoating suitable for your climate and desired longevity. Many DIY kits come with spray cans or require an air compressor with an undercoating gun.

Cavity Wax and Rust Inhibitors

The hidden areas of your car—inside door panels, rocker panels, and frame rails—are notorious rust traps. This is where cavity wax shines.

Cavity wax is a thin, waxy substance designed to creep and flow into tight spaces. It creates a moisture-repelling barrier. It’s usually applied with a specialized long wand attachment for your spray gun, allowing you to reach deep into enclosed sections.

Rust inhibitors are generally liquids that can be sprayed or fogged into cavities, providing a protective film. Some are oil-based and require regular reapplication.

Step-by-Step: How to Rust Proof Car Like a Pro

Now for the hands-on part. This detailed guide will walk you through the application process. Remember, patience and attention to detail are key.

Step 1: Prepare Your Workspace and Safety Gear

Work in a well-ventilated area, preferably outdoors or in a garage with open doors. Lay down drop cloths to protect your floor from overspray.

Crucially, wear your PPE :

  • A good quality respirator to protect against fumes and particles.
  • Safety glasses or goggles.
  • Chemical-resistant gloves.
  • Old clothes that you don’t mind getting stained.

Have all your tools and products ready: degreaser, wire brushes, sandpaper, rust converter, primer, undercoating, cavity wax, spray guns/cans, masking tape, and rags.

Step 2: Masking and Protecting Sensitive Areas

Use masking tape and old newspaper or plastic sheeting to cover any parts you don’t want to get undercoating on. This includes:

  • Exhaust components.
  • Brake calipers and rotors.
  • Rubber bushings and suspension boots (unless the product is specifically designed to be safe for them).
  • Any painted body panels adjacent to the undercarriage work.

Take your time with masking; it’s easier than cleaning overspray later.

Step 3: Applying Rust Converters and Primers

If you used a rust converter, ensure it’s fully cured according to the manufacturer’s instructions. Then, if your chosen undercoating requires it, apply an appropriate primer.

Spray in thin, even coats. Allow each coat to flash off or dry as recommended before applying the next. This ensures proper adhesion and a durable base.

Step 4: Applying the Undercoating

This is where you truly how to rust proof car from the elements. Work in sections, starting from the front of the car and moving backward.

  • Shake cans thoroughly or mix product if using a spray gun.
  • Apply in thin, even coats. Over-applying a thick coat can lead to drips, uneven drying, and reduced adhesion.
  • Hold the spray nozzle about 8-12 inches from the surface.
  • Overlap each pass slightly to ensure full coverage.
  • Pay extra attention to seams, welds, and areas around the wheel wells and frame rails.
  • Allow adequate drying time between coats, typically 15-30 minutes, before applying subsequent layers. Check product instructions for exact times.

Aim for 2-3 coats for optimal protection, allowing the final coat to cure completely before driving the vehicle. This can take 24-48 hours, depending on the product and humidity.

Targeting Hidden Threats: Cavity Wax Application

Undercoating protects the exterior of your chassis, but what about the parts you can’t see? Cavity wax is essential for these hidden areas.

Identifying Internal Cavities

Most vehicles have hollow structural sections. These include:

  • Inside door panels (remove the interior trim).
  • Rocker panels (often accessed through drain plugs or existing openings).
  • Frame rails (look for access holes, often with rubber plugs).
  • Inside the hood and trunk lid supports.
  • A-pillars, B-pillars, and C-pillars.

Consult your car’s service manual or online forums for specific access points for your make and model.

Using a Cavity Wax Applicator Wand

Cavity wax is typically supplied in aerosol cans with a long, flexible hose and a 360-degree spray nozzle, or in bulk for use with an air-powered spray gun and a specialized wand.

  • Insert the wand into the cavity through an access hole.
  • As you slowly pull the wand out, trigger the spray. This ensures even coverage on the internal surfaces.
  • Listen for the wax hitting the metal. You might see some dripping from drainage holes – this is normal and a sign of good penetration.
  • Be generous, but avoid excessive pooling that could block drainage.

This step is critical for areas where moisture can get trapped and cause rust from the inside out.

Ongoing Defense: Maintenance for Long-Lasting Protection

Rust proofing isn’t a one-and-done job. Regular maintenance will ensure your hard work pays off for years to come.

Regular Inspections and Touch-Ups

Make rust inspection a part of your routine car care.

  • After washing your car, especially the undercarriage, take a quick look.
  • Check for new chips, scratches, or any signs of rust forming.
  • If you spot a small area of surface rust, clean it, apply a rust converter, and touch it up with undercoating or paint.
  • Early intervention is key to preventing major problems.

Seasonal Reapplication and Cleaning

Depending on your chosen products and driving conditions, you might need to reapply certain treatments.

  • Wax-based undercoatings often benefit from annual reapplication.
  • In areas with heavy road salt, consider a fresh coat of undercoating every few years.
  • Regularly wash your car, paying close attention to the undercarriage, to remove corrosive elements like salt and dirt.

Parking and Storage Considerations

Where you park your car can also influence rust development.

  • Avoid parking on grass or dirt for extended periods, as moisture can wick up into the undercarriage.
  • Garages offer protection from rain and snow, but ensure good ventilation to prevent moisture buildup.
  • If storing a car for winter, a thorough cleaning and reapplication of rust proofing before storage can make a big difference.

Common Mistakes to Avoid

Even experienced DIYers can make mistakes. Learn from these common pitfalls to ensure your rust-proofing efforts are successful.

Skipping Proper Surface Preparation

This is the number one mistake. Applying rust proofing over dirt, grease, or existing rust that hasn’t been properly converted or removed is futile. The product won’t adhere correctly, and rust will continue to fester underneath. Always prioritize a clean, dry, and rust-free surface.

Inadequate Coverage

Missing spots, especially in hidden crevices or complex areas, leaves vulnerabilities. Take your time, use a good light, and ensure every susceptible surface is covered with undercoating or cavity wax. Don’t rush the application process.

Not Using Proper Safety Gear

Fumes from rust converters, primers, and undercoatings can be toxic. Dust from grinding rust is also harmful. Working under a car without proper support is extremely dangerous. Always wear your PPE and ensure the vehicle is securely supported on jack stands. Your health and safety are non-negotiable.

Over-Applying Product

While it might seem like “more is better,” applying undercoating too thickly can lead to problems. Thick coats may not cure properly, remain tacky, or even crack and peel over time, creating new pathways for moisture. Stick to thin, even coats as recommended by the product manufacturer.

Ignoring Internal Cavities

Focusing only on the visible undercarriage leaves your car vulnerable to rust from the inside out. Cavity wax is an often-overlooked but crucial step in comprehensive rust proofing. Neglecting these hidden areas can lead to premature structural rust.

Frequently Asked Questions About Rust Proofing Your Car

How often should I rust proof my car?

The frequency depends on the product used, your driving conditions, and climate. Wax-based treatments might need annual reapplication, while more durable rubberized undercoatings can last 3-5 years. Regular inspection will help you determine when reapplication is necessary.

Can I rust proof a car that already has rust?

Yes, but you must first address the existing rust. Surface rust can be sanded or ground off, and rust converters can stabilize minor rust that cannot be fully removed. You cannot simply spray over active rust and expect protection.

Is rust proofing worth the cost?

Absolutely. Rust proofing is a smart investment that protects your car’s structural integrity, maintains its resale value, and prevents costly repairs down the line. It’s significantly cheaper to prevent rust than to repair it.

What’s the difference between undercoating and rust proofing?

Undercoating is a specific type of rust proofing product applied to the undercarriage. “Rust proofing” is a broader term encompassing all methods and products used to prevent rust, including undercoating, rust converters, cavity wax, and paint protection.

Can I do this myself, or should I hire a professional?

Many aspects of rust proofing are DIY-friendly, especially cleaning, rust removal, and applying undercoating/cavity wax. However, if you have extensive rust damage, lack proper tools, or are uncomfortable working under a car, a professional shop is a wise choice. Safety is paramount.
